WebThe seven commonly-accepted tenets or virtues of Bushido are Rectitude 義, Courage 勇, Benevolence 仁, Respect 礼 (禮), Honour 名誉, Honesty 誠, and Loyalty 忠実. These tenets were part of oral history for generations, thus, you will see variations in the list of Bushido tenets depending on who you talk to. See Also: Warrior. WebBushido: The Soul of Japan is a book written by Inazō Nitobe exploring the way of the samurai. It was published in 1899. ... portraying the samurai in terms of Western chivalry which had different interpretations compared to the pre-Meiji period bushido as a system of warrior values that were focused on valor rather than morals.

WebApr 1, 2024 · Bushido was the code of conduct for Japan’s warrior classes, possibly from the 8th century to modern times. The word “bushido” comes from the Japanese roots “bushi” meaning “warrior” and “do” meaning “way” or “path”. Literally translates to “Warrior’s Way”.
